Exercises for physical therapy are designed to aiding individuals heal wounds, improving their mobility, and boosting their general well-being. Three main types of physical therapy exercises: exercises that improve range of motion, exercises that build strength, and balance and coordination exercises. Exercises that improve range of motion aid patients improve their suppleness and mobility by rotating their articulations across their complete ROM. Exercises that build strength aid patients develop muscle power and endurance, which can aid them in recovering from wounds and avoiding subsequent wounds. Exercises that improve balance and coordination help patients enhance their balance and harmony, which can lower their chance of tumbles and different accidents. When it comes to people in Portola coping with arthralgia, there are specific workouts that can assist lessen pain and enhance mobility. Flexibility physical activities, such as soft stretches and rotations, can assist improve flexibility and lessen stiffness in the articulations. Muscle-building exercises, such as leg lifts and resistance band exercises, can assist develop muscle around the injured joints, supplying support and balance. Equilibrium and coordination workouts, such as standing on one leg or using a balance board, can enhance balance and reduce the risk of tumbles. These workouts can be tailored to the particular necessities of each patient, factoring in their specific joint pain and restrictions.
Patients in Portola Valley with movement issues can benefit from physical activities that focus on boosting their capacity to move and execute daily activities. These workouts may include sitting leg lifts, arm curls with low weights, and gentle walking or marching in place. By slowly increasing the intensity and length of these exercises, people can enhance their strength, stamina, and overall mobility. It is crucial to begin with physical activities that are suitable for the person's present level of movement and slowly advance as their skills boost.
For people in Portola with chronic conditions, physical therapy physical activities can help deal with symptoms and improve overall health. These exercises may include low-impact aerobic workouts, such as swimming or cycling, to boost cardiovascular fitness. Strengthening workouts, such as using resistance bands or weight machines, can aid boost strength and performance. Flexibility exercises, such as yoga or tai chi, can help enhance flexibility and diminish discomfort. It is vital for individuals with chronic conditions to work tightly with their physical therapist to establish a personalized workout routine that considers their particular requirements and restrictions.

Exercises for physical therapy may be extremely advantageous for patients in Portola Valley, but it is important to perform them safely and securely to steer clear of harm. Below are some ideas to help you train securely and successfully:
Correct Structure:
It's important to use appropriate shape when carrying out physical therapy exercises. This means paying attention to your posture, alignment, and movement patterns. If you're not sure how to carry out an exercise appropriately, ask your physical therapist for guidance.
Steering clear of Harm:
To prevent injury during training, start slowly and gradually and progressively increase the power and length of your exercises. Don't push yourself too difficult, and pay attention to your body. If you knowledge discomfort or pain, stop the workout and chat to your physiotherapist.
Searching for Expert Help:
If you're not sure how to execute an training or if you're experiencing ache or discomfort, don't be reluctant to seek expert help. Your physiotherapist can help you alter exercises to meet your demands and make sure that you're working out safely.
